SEOUL, KOREA – Kia Motors marked a healthy growth in domestic sales in November 2012 thanks to brisk sales of its new cars such as the K3 and K7.
Kia Motors announced on December 3 that it sold 258,157 units in and outside Korea in November 2012, up 6.4 percent from a year ago. The November figures include domestic sales of 44,400 units and overseas sales of 213,757.
Domestic sales grew by 13.8 percent year-on-year, while overseas sales rose by 5.0 percent year-on-year. By car type, the monthly sales of the K3, a compact sedan, passed the 7,000 mark for two straight months starting from October, while the sales of the New K7 grew by 182 percent to 3,148 compared to a month ago.
For the January-November period of this year, Kia Motors sold 2,499,417 units worldwide, including domestic sales of 435,546 and overseas sales of 2,063,871.
